sdslabs / hackview

webRTC based multi-person video chat with a collaborative editor.
http://hackview.sdslabs.co/
84 stars 27 forks source link

Errors When I choose my nick or my nick@room #2

Open alangustavo opened 9 years ago

alangustavo commented 9 years ago

Hi,

I install hackview, without problems. It starts ok, but when i choose my nick it show in browser an error:

I choose alangustavo as my nick and in browser i receive this:

TypeError: Arguments to path.join must be strings
    at path.js:360:15
    at Array.filter (native)
    at exports.join (path.js:358:36)
    at exports.send (/root/hacview/hackview/node_modules/connect/lib/middleware/static.js:129:20)
    at ServerResponse.res.sendfile (/root/hacview/hackview/node_modules/express/lib/response.js:186:3)
    at app.get.req.session.nick (/root/hacview/hackview/server.js:66:9)
    at callbacks (/root/hacview/hackview/node_modules/express/lib/router/index.js:272:11)
    at param (/root/hacview/hackview/node_modules/express/lib/router/index.js:246:11)
    at param (/root/hacview/hackview/node_modules/express/lib/router/index.js:243:11)
    at pass (/root/hacview/hackview/node_modules/express/lib/router/index.js:253:5)
    at Router._dispatch (/root/hacview/hackview/node_modules/express/lib/router/index.js:280:5)
    at Object.Router.middleware [as handle] (/root/hacview/hackview/node_modules/express/lib/router/index.js:45:10)
    at next (/root/hacview/hackview/node_modules/connect/lib/http.js:204:15)
    at next (/root/hacview/hackview/node_modules/connect/lib/middleware/session.js:322:9)
    at /root/hacview/hackview/node_modules/connect/lib/middleware/session.js:341:9
    at /root/hacview/hackview/node_modules/connect/lib/middleware/session/memory.js:52:9
    at process._tickCallback (node.js:419:13)

and in my console...

App running on port : 8000
GET /join?nickname=alangustavo 302 10ms
TypeError: Arguments to path.join must be strings
    at path.js:360:15
    at Array.filter (native)
    at exports.join (path.js:358:36)
    at exports.send (/root/hacview/hackview/node_modules/connect/lib/middleware/static.js:129:20)
    at ServerResponse.res.sendfile (/root/hacview/hackview/node_modules/express/lib/response.js:186:3)
    at app.get.req.session.nick (/root/hacview/hackview/server.js:66:9)
    at callbacks (/root/hacview/hackview/node_modules/express/lib/router/index.js:272:11)
    at param (/root/hacview/hackview/node_modules/express/lib/router/index.js:246:11)
    at param (/root/hacview/hackview/node_modules/express/lib/router/index.js:243:11)
    at pass (/root/hacview/hackview/node_modules/express/lib/router/index.js:253:5)
    at Router._dispatch (/root/hacview/hackview/node_modules/express/lib/router/index.js:280:5)
    at Object.Router.middleware [as handle] (/root/hacview/hackview/node_modules/express/lib/router/index.js:45:10)
    at next (/root/hacview/hackview/node_modules/connect/lib/http.js:204:15)
    at next (/root/hacview/hackview/node_modules/connect/lib/middleware/session.js:322:9)
    at /root/hacview/hackview/node_modules/connect/lib/middleware/session.js:341:9
    at /root/hacview/hackview/node_modules/connect/lib/middleware/session/memory.js:52:9
    at process._tickCallback (node.js:419:13)
GET /room/UgKsPUOC 500 10ms

The same thing occours when i choose alangustavo@salateste

App running on port : 8000
GET / 304 4ms
GET /nivo-slider/themes/default/default.css 304 2ms
GET /nivo-slider/nivo-slider.css 304 4ms
GET /bootstrap.css 304 1ms
GET /nivo-slider/style.css 304 3ms
GET /android.css 304 2ms
GET /nivo-slider/jquery.nivo.slider.js 304 1ms
GET /jquery.js 304 1ms
GET /nivo-slider/images/1.jpg 304 0ms
GET /nivo-slider/images/2.jpg 304 0ms
GET /nivo-slider/images/3.jpg 304 1ms
GET / 304 0ms
GET /join?nickname=alangustavo%40salateste 302 5ms
TypeError: Arguments to path.join must be strings
    at path.js:360:15
    at Array.filter (native)
    at exports.join (path.js:358:36)
    at exports.send (/root/hacview/hackview/node_modules/connect/lib/middleware/static.js:129:20)
    at ServerResponse.res.sendfile (/root/hacview/hackview/node_modules/express/lib/response.js:186:3)
    at app.get.req.session.nick (/root/hacview/hackview/server.js:66:9)
    at callbacks (/root/hacview/hackview/node_modules/express/lib/router/index.js:272:11)
    at param (/root/hacview/hackview/node_modules/express/lib/router/index.js:246:11)
    at param (/root/hacview/hackview/node_modules/express/lib/router/index.js:243:11)
    at pass (/root/hacview/hackview/node_modules/express/lib/router/index.js:253:5)
    at Router._dispatch (/root/hacview/hackview/node_modules/express/lib/router/index.js:280:5)
    at Object.Router.middleware [as handle] (/root/hacview/hackview/node_modules/express/lib/router/index.js:45:10)
    at next (/root/hacview/hackview/node_modules/connect/lib/http.js:204:15)
    at next (/root/hacview/hackview/node_modules/connect/lib/middleware/session.js:322:9)
    at /root/hacview/hackview/node_modules/connect/lib/middleware/session.js:341:9
    at /root/hacview/hackview/node_modules/connect/lib/middleware/session/memory.js:52:9
    at process._tickCallback (node.js:419:13)
GET /room/salateste 500 6ms
tranphuoctien commented 9 years ago

Me too! someone help me?

captn3m0 commented 9 years ago

@sdslabs/members Anyone wants to take a look?